One-line summary
Lost Rainforest — a jungle where a poisoned great river drives a three-clan faction war. The headline new system is Hero Awakening. About 8 weeks.
Core systems
Hero Awakening is basically the whole season. Prereqs: 5★ + EW Lv20 + 50 awakening shards (not HQ-gated). It swaps the expertise skill for a stronger awakening skill, adds a large chunk of stats, and changes the hero’s appearance (avatar, model, art, battle effects). Shards come free from Awakening Trials and Global Expedition (weeks 2/4/6). I hit 50 shards in week 1 and awakened Kimberly — the AoE damage difference is immediately noticeable, and I’ll admit the new look is more satisfying than I expected.
The rest of the season’s systems, briefly. Faction (clan) war contests Influence at the faction scale, so server and faction politics matter beyond your own alliance. Rainforest’s Wrath is the Week-1 mega event: first kills of Doom Elites build alliance Support Points, and enough of them triggers a Giant Devouring Flower — clear it for box rewards, while your personal Support Points feed a Skill Medal milestone. Trade Posts and Governors: Trade Posts (Lv1–4) open in Week 1, and top War Merit ranks become Trade Post Governors of the warzone. Sanctuaries, Altars, Outposts, Fishing Grounds are season-limited stronghold and siege content — hit the capture/destroy objectives on alliance calls.
Priorities
- Finish EW Lv20 on the awaken targets (Kimberly/DVA/Tesla) first — no Lv20, no awakening.
- Claim the free awakening shards (Trials + Global Expedition weeks 2/4/6) every single time.
- Faction/Sanctuary/Outpost: follow alliance calls; personally, focus on permanent-growth rewards (Skill Medals, shards, decorations).
- Black Market at season end for EW shards — the F2P carry-completion route (below).
Point 1 is the real gate. In our alliance a few people only discovered their EW wasn’t at Lv20 after the season started, and there’s not much you can do at that point. The Kimberly EW I’d been quietly leveling since Season 1 paid off in full here.
Week-by-week
Because the EW, awakening, and expedition schedules land on specific weeks, the meta shifts week to week even within Season 6. Track the Hero Tier List by week.
Week 1 — Open + Kimberly awakening + Rainforest’s Wrath (been through it)
Kimberly’s awakening opens — she’s the first awaken target, so if her EW is at Lv20, start immediately. I ran the Awakening Trials through the week, filled out the 50 shards, and finished the awakening around the weekend.
Rainforest’s Wrath (7 days) works like this: split the Doom Elite first-kills across the alliance to build Support Points, then clear the Giant Devouring Flower with rallies when it spawns. We assigned first-kill targets in alliance chat, and the points filled noticeably faster that way. Don’t forget the personal Skill Medal milestone.
The same week brings City Lv1–2 and Trade Posts (Lv1–4); chase the War Merit ranking if you want a governor seat. The first EW of the season also releases this week.
Week 2 — Global Expedition (awakening shards)
Global Expedition — the key free awakening-shard source. Clear the objectives (alarm towers and the rest) with your alliance all the way, and keep raising Kimberly’s awakening level through trials. Week 3 — DVA awakening + cross-warzone PvP
DVA’s awakening opens (air-line carry; EW Lv20 required). Cross-warzone PvP also arrives — free teleport between warzones opens up, along with outpost construction and fortress captures, capped at 2 cities + 2 fortresses per day, so hit them efficiently. The second EW opens too.
Week 4 — Global Expedition #2
Second shard intake; reinforce DVA and Kimberly’s awakening levels. Faction influence competition accelerates into mid-season — hold your strongholds on alliance calls.
Week 5 — Tesla awakening + Sanctuary Duel opens
The Tesla awakening window (missile line). Sources differ between week 5 and 6 on the exact timing — confirm with the in-game calendar. Sanctuary Duel (Sat) begins — the season’s hardest fight; destroying an enemy Sanctuary shifts huge Influence between factions. Save your strength for Saturday.
Week 6 — Global Expedition #3 + final EW
Third shard intake, and the third EW completes the season’s 3. Sanctuary Duel round 2 (Sat) — the week to lock in your influence lead.
Week 7 — Sanctuary Duel finals
Sanctuary Duel round 3 (Sat). The final faction influence verdict lands here.
Week 8 — Wrap-up + Black Market
Clean up remaining trial, expedition, and event rewards, then top up EW shards in the Black Market (below).
Post-season — Black Market
When the season ends, the Black Market opens — the best time for free and light spenders to complete an exclusive weapon.
Top priority is the EW shard choice chest: one EW takes 50 named shards, 150 for all 3 seasonal weapons. The market refreshes 8 times a day, and using every refresh you can collect around 150 shards in one window — enough to unlock all three. Decorations come second; permanent stat bonuses compound over time, and rare ones are worth the long-term investment. Claim the free rewards before refreshing, and stick to the principle of permanent upgrades (shards, decorations) over consumables you get easily in normal play.
Caution
Before piling shards onto one hero for awakening, confirm the EW Lv20 prerequisite — stockpiling shards without it is low priority. And faction/Sanctuary fights are high-loss content: never go in solo without shields, a rally, and scouting.
